OpenClaw云端+本地搭建使用教程:阿里云/AWS对接大模型API、百炼Coding Plan配置与避坑大全

简介: OpenClaw(Clawdbot)作为主流AI自动化编排框架,自身不内置大模型推理能力,必须对接外部LLM API才能实现智能对话、定时任务、自动化工作流等核心能力。很多用户在部署时普遍遇到:云服务器选型踩坑、API对接失败、密钥泄露风险、跨平台环境异常、费用失控等问题。本文基于2026年最新实践,完整覆盖**阿里云、AWS两大云平台部署**、**MacOS/Linux/Windows11本地安装**、**阿里云百炼Coding Plan免费API配置**,附带可直接复制的命令行、配置文件与高频问题解决方案,实现从环境搭建到模型对接的全流程落地。

OpenClaw(Clawdbot)作为主流AI自动化编排框架,自身不内置大模型推理能力,必须对接外部LLM API才能实现智能对话、定时任务、自动化工作流等核心能力。很多用户在部署时普遍遇到:云服务器选型踩坑、API对接失败、密钥泄露风险、跨平台环境异常、费用失控等问题。本文基于2026年最新实践,完整覆盖阿里云、AWS两大云平台部署MacOS/Linux/Windows11本地安装阿里云百炼Coding Plan免费API配置,附带可直接复制的命令行、配置文件与高频问题解决方案,实现从环境搭建到模型对接的全流程落地。
阿里云上OpenClaw极速一键部署最简单,步骤详情 访问阿里云OpenClaw一键部署专题页面 了解。
OpenClaw1.png
OpenClaw2.png
OpenClaw02.png

OpenClaw03.png

一、OpenClaw部署核心原则与前置认知

OpenClaw本质是AI任务编排与对话代理,运行依赖稳定算力、标准Node.js环境与合规大模型接口,部署需遵循以下原则:

  1. 算力匹配:个人/测试2核2G起步,生产/团队2核4G以上,保证并发与响应速度。
  2. 环境统一:全平台统一使用Node.js 22+,避免版本兼容问题。
  3. 安全优先:API密钥不硬编码、不公开上传,云服务器开启防火墙与最小权限。
  4. 成本可控:云实例按需启停,优先使用免费层/免费模型API,避免超额计费。
  5. 网络稳定:确保可正常访问模型API,国内环境优先阿里云香港等海外地域节点。

二、2026阿里云部署OpenClaw+百炼Coding Plan API全程

阿里云提供OpenClaw官方应用镜像,支持一键部署,搭配百炼Coding Plan免费API,零成本快速上线生产环境。

1. 云服务器选型与创建

  1. 登录阿里云控制台,访问阿里云轻量应用服务器控制台
  2. 镜像选择:应用镜像 → OpenClaw(Clawdbot)2026稳定版
  3. 配置推荐:2核2G内存+40G ESSD,地域选中国香港/新加坡(保障网络连通)。
  4. 安全组放行:22(SSH)、18789(OpenClaw网关)、3000(Web面板)。
  5. 创建完成后,记录公网IP、登录密码。

阿里云用户零基础部署 OpenClaw 喂饭级步骤流程

第一步:打开访问阿里云OpenClaw一键部署专题页面,找到并点击【一键购买并部署】。
OpenClaw1.png
OpenClaw2.png
OpenClaw02.png
OpenClaw03.png
OpenClaw04.png

第二步:打开选购阿里云轻量应用服务器,配置参考如下:

  • 镜像:OpenClaw(Moltbot)镜像(已经购买服务器的用户可以重置系统重新选择镜像)
  • 实例:内存必须2GiB及以上。
  • 地域:默认美国(弗吉尼亚),目前中国内地域(除香港)的轻量应用服务器,联网搜索功能受限。
  • 时长:根据自己的需求及预算选择。

轻量应用服务器OpenClaw镜像.png
bailian1.png
bailian2.png

第三步:打开访问阿里云百炼大模型控制台,找到密钥管理,单击创建API-Key。

阿里云百炼密钥管理图.png

前往轻量应用服务器控制台,找到安装好OpenClaw的实例,进入「应用详情」放行18789端口、配置百炼API-Key、执行命令,生成访问OpenClaw的Token。
阿里云百炼密钥管理图2.png

  • 端口放通:需要放通对应端口的防火墙,单击一键放通即可。
  • 配置百炼API-Key,单击一键配置,输入百炼的API-Key。单击执行命令,写入API-Key。
  • 配置OpenClaw:单击执行命令,生成访问OpenClaw的Token。
  • 访问控制页面:单击打开网站页面可进入OpenClaw对话页面。

阿里云百炼Coding Plan API-Key 获取、配置保姆级教程:

创建API-Key,推荐访问订阅阿里云百炼Coding Plan,阿里云百炼Coding Plan每天两场抢购活动,从按tokens计费升级为按次收费,可以进一步节省费用!
CodingPlan.png

  • 购买后,在控制台生成API Key。注:这里复制并保存好你的API Key,后面要用。
    image.png
  • 回到轻量应用服务器-控制台,单击服务器卡片中的实例 ID,进入服务器概览页。
    image.png
  • 在服务器概览页面单击应用详情页签,进入服务器详情页面。
    image.png
  • 端口放通在OpenClaw使用步骤区域中,单击端口放通下的执行命令,可开放获取OpenClaw 服务运行端口的防火墙。
    image.png
  • 这里系统会列出我们第一步中创建的阿里云百炼 Coding Plan的API Key,直接选择就可以。
    image.png
  • 获取访问地址单击访问 Web UI 面板下的执行命令,获取 OpenClaw WebUI 的地址。
    image.png
    image.png

2. 服务器初始化与服务启动

# SSH远程登录
ssh root@你的公网IP

# 进入OpenClaw运行环境
docker exec -it openclaw-2026 /bin/bash

# 初始化配置(默认回车即可)
openclaw init

# 启动网关服务
openclaw gateway start

# 健康检查验证
curl http://localhost:18789/api/v1/health
# 返回{"code":0,"msg":"success","data":"healthy"}即为正常

3. 阿里云百炼Coding Plan免费API开通与配置

  1. 访问登录阿里云百炼大模型服务平台,开通Coding Plan免费套餐,领取90天免费额度。
  2. 左侧密钥管理→创建API Key,保存以sk-开头的密钥(仅显示一次)。
  3. 执行命令配置模型:
# 设置主模型为百炼Qwen3-max
openclaw config set agents.defaults.model.primary "bailian/qwen3-max-2026-01-23"

# 配置API密钥与接口地址
openclaw config set models.providers.bailian.apiKey "你的百炼Coding Plan-API-Key"
openclaw config set models.providers.bailian.baseUrl "https://coding.dashscope.aliyuncs.com/v1"
openclaw config set models.providers.bailian.timeout 30

# 重启服务生效
openclaw gateway restart

4. 配置文件方式(~/.openclaw/config.yaml)

model:
  provider: alibaba-cloud
  apiKey: "你的百炼API Key"
  baseUrl: "https://coding.dashscope.aliyuncs.com/v1"
  modelName: "qwen3-max-2026-01-23"
  timeout: 30

三、AWS部署OpenClaw+亚马逊云科技大模型对接

AWS基于Lightsail与Bedrock,可快速部署OpenClaw并对接官方大模型服务。

1. Lightsail实例创建

  1. 登录AWS控制台,进入Lightsail。
  2. 选择Ubuntu 22.04 LTS,实例规格≥2核2G。
  3. 防火墙放行TCP 22、18789、3000端口。
  4. 创建实例,获取公网IP与密钥。

2. 环境安装与代码部署

# 更新系统
sudo apt update && sudo apt upgrade -y

# 安装Node.js 22
curl -fsSL https://deb.nodesource.com/setup_22.x | sudo bash
sudo apt install -y nodejs git

# 克隆代码
git clone https://github.com/openclaw/openclaw.git
cd openclaw

# 安装依赖
npm install --registry=https://registry.npmmirror.com

# 初始化
npm run init
npm run start

3. 对接Amazon Bedrock API

# 配置AWS模型提供商
openclaw config set models.providers.aws.bedrock.region "us-east-1"
openclaw config set models.providers.aws.bedrock.accessKey "你的AWS-AccessKey"
openclaw config set models.providers.aws.bedrock.secretKey "你的AWS-SecretKey"
openclaw config set agents.defaults.model.primary "aws/anthropic.claude-3-sonnet-20240320-v1:0"

# 重启服务
openclaw gateway restart

四、本地全平台部署OpenClaw(MacOS/Linux/Windows11)

本地部署适合测试、个人使用,无需云服务器,零成本、即装即用

通用要求

  • 系统:Windows11、macOS 12+、Ubuntu20.04+/CentOS7+
  • 配置:≥2核4G内存、≥10G存储空间
  • 依赖:Node.js 22+、Git

1. Windows11部署(WSL2/原生)

方式1:WSL2(推荐,稳定无兼容问题)

# 管理员PowerShell安装WSL2
wsl --install
wsl --set-default-version 2
# 重启电脑后打开Ubuntu终端

# 安装Node.js 22
curl -fsSL https://deb.nodesource.com/setup_22.x | sudo bash
sudo apt install -y nodejs git

# 国内加速安装脚本
curl -fsSL https://clawd.org.cn/install.sh | bash

# 初始化并启动
openclaw init
openclaw gateway start

方式2:原生Windows

# 管理员权限执行
Set-ExecutionPolicy RemoteSigned
# 安装Node.js 22.x
iwr https://nodejs.org/dist/v22.2.0/node-v22.2.0-x64.msi -OutFile node.msi; msiexec /i node.msi /qn

# 克隆并安装
git clone https://gitee.com/openclaw/openclaw.git
cd openclaw
npm install --registry=https://registry.npmmirror.com
npm run init
npm run start

2. MacOS部署

# 安装Homebrew
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"

# 安装Node.js 22
brew install node@22
echo 'export PATH="/opt/homebrew/opt/node@22/bin:$PATH"' >> ~/.zshrc
source ~/.zshrc

# 国内加速安装
curl -fsSL https://clawd.org.cn/install.sh | bash

# 启动服务
openclaw init
openclaw gateway start

3. Linux(Ubuntu/Debian/CentOS)

# Ubuntu/Debian
curl -fsSL https://deb.nodesource.com/setup_22.x | sudo bash
sudo apt install -y nodejs git

# CentOS/RHEL
curl -fsSL https://rpm.nodesource.com/setup_22.x | sudo bash
sudo yum install -y nodejs git

# 部署启动
curl -fsSL https://clawd.org.cn/install.sh | bash
openclaw init
openclaw gateway start

4. 本地百炼API统一配置

cd ~/.openclaw
nano config.yaml

填入以下内容并保存:

model:
  provider: alibaba-cloud
  apiKey: "你的百炼Coding Plan API-Key"
  baseUrl: "https://coding.dashscope.aliyuncs.com/v1"
  modelName: "qwen3-max-2026-01-23"
  timeout: 30

重启服务:openclaw gateway restart


五、OpenClaw对接大模型API通用规范

无论阿里云、AWS还是本地,对接模型API均遵循以下规则,避免对接失败:

  1. 协议兼容:优先使用OpenAI兼容接口,以/v1结尾。
  2. 密钥安全:存入配置文件或环境变量,禁止硬编码、上传GitHub。
  3. 模型指定:格式为提供商/模型ID,如bailian/qwen3-max-2026-01-23
  4. 超时设置:建议30s,避免长任务中断。
  5. 地域匹配:国内用户用阿里云香港,海外用弗吉尼亚等区域,降低延迟。

六、部署与运行高频问题解答(2026实测有效)

1. 云服务器部署问题

  • 问题:无法访问Web面板(18789/3000端口)
    解决:安全组放行端口;服务器防火墙开放端口;检查公网IP正确。
  • 问题:API调用超时
    解决:更换海外地域;检查baseUrl正确;重启网络服务。
  • 问题:费用异常上涨
    解决:使用轻量服务器而非ECS;按需启停实例;关闭不必要的带宽升级。

2. 本地部署问题

  • 问题:openclaw: command not found
    解决:将npm全局bin目录加入PATH;重新执行npm install -g openclaw
  • 问题:端口被占用
    解决:openclaw gateway --port 18790修改端口;终止占用进程。
  • 问题:Windows11 WSL2异常
    解决:wsl --update;重装WSL2;使用原生部署方式。

3. 模型API对接问题

  • 问题:百炼API认证失败
    解决:确认API Key正确;开通Coding Plan;网络可访问阿里云。
  • 问题:返回无模型可用
    解决:配置providermodelName匹配;重启gateway。
  • 问题:Token超限/额度不足
    解决:清理历史对话;使用免费模型;检查账户额度。

4. 运行稳定性问题

  • 问题:服务自动崩溃
    解决:升级内存至≥4G;降低心跳频率;关闭多余插件。
  • 问题:心跳不执行
    解决:检查activeHours运行时段;HEARTBEAT.md语法正确。

七、云端部署核心避坑清单(必看)

  1. 费用控制
    • 优先轻量服务器/Lightsail,按固定计费而非按量付费。
    • 不用时停止实例,避免长时间运行产生费用。
  2. 安全加固
    • API密钥存入环境变量,不写入代码、不截图泄露。
    • 云服务器禁用密码登录,改用密钥认证;防火墙仅开放必要端口。
  3. 网络优化
    • 国内用户避免内地地域,选择香港/新加坡等海外节点。
    • 固定baseUrl,不使用动态地址,防止解析异常。
  4. 版本兼容
    • 固定使用Node.js 22+,不混用旧版本导致依赖报错。
    • OpenClaw更新前备份配置文件,防止配置丢失。
  5. 数据保护
    • 对话日志、配置文件定期备份,避免服务器故障丢失数据。
    • 敏感信息不输入AI,防止数据泄露。

八、总结

2026年OpenClaw部署已高度标准化:阿里云一键镜像+百炼免费API适合快速上线;AWS+Bedrock适合海外团队;本地全平台部署适合个人测试与轻量化使用。核心要点:

  • 云部署重选型、安全、成本三大要素。
  • 本地部署重环境统一、命令正确、端口通畅
  • 模型对接重密钥安全、协议兼容、地域匹配

按照本文流程操作,可彻底解决部署失败、API不通、服务崩溃、费用失控等问题,让OpenClaw成为稳定运行的7×24小时AI自动化助手。

目录
相关文章
|
9天前
|
人工智能 安全 Linux
【OpenClaw保姆级图文教程】阿里云/本地部署集成模型Ollama/Qwen3.5/百炼 API 步骤流程及避坑指南
2026年,AI代理工具的部署逻辑已从“单一云端依赖”转向“云端+本地双轨模式”。OpenClaw(曾用名Clawdbot)作为开源AI代理框架,既支持对接阿里云百炼等云端免费API,也能通过Ollama部署本地大模型,完美解决两类核心需求:一是担心云端API泄露核心数据的隐私安全诉求;二是频繁调用导致token消耗过高的成本控制需求。
5301 11
|
16天前
|
人工智能 JavaScript Ubuntu
5分钟上手龙虾AI!OpenClaw部署(阿里云+本地)+ 免费多模型配置保姆级教程(MiniMax、Claude、阿里云百炼)
OpenClaw(昵称“龙虾AI”)作为2026年热门的开源个人AI助手,由PSPDFKit创始人Peter Steinberger开发,核心优势在于“真正执行任务”——不仅能聊天互动,还能自动处理邮件、管理日程、订机票、写代码等,且所有数据本地处理,隐私完全可控。它支持接入MiniMax、Claude、GPT等多类大模型,兼容微信、Telegram、飞书等主流聊天工具,搭配100+可扩展技能,成为兼顾实用性与隐私性的AI工具首选。
21402 116
|
13天前
|
人工智能 安全 前端开发
Team 版 OpenClaw:HiClaw 开源,5 分钟完成本地安装
HiClaw 基于 OpenClaw、Higress AI Gateway、Element IM 客户端+Tuwunel IM 服务器(均基于 Matrix 实时通信协议)、MinIO 共享文件系统打造。
8185 7

热门文章

最新文章